Output 104e3813b9e325fff6db53e323a9439d78f9b314c39853a006ec985780af026d:0

value
21823225931
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1c3eb369ff6a2e9610b2b0cb98590da9573d2492 OP_EQUALVERIFY OP_CHECKSIG
address
LMoJJ7cDvsRMfBHVPWvZcxv94KqkkYrzcG
transaction
104e3813b9e325fff6db53e323a9439d78f9b314c39853a006ec985780af026d
spent
true